Disclaimer
-
Although the holistic community as well as consistent users of magnet therapy stands fast behind its benefits, there has not been concrete scientific proof to support the claim. There was a clinical study conducted by Baylor College of Medicine reporting pain relief in polio patients; however, the study has been the subject of controversy since its release. Further clinical trials on magnets have provided mixed results; neither proving or disproving the benefits of magnet therapy.
